异常处理

通过使用带有 EXCEPTION 部分的 BEGIN 块,您可以捕获错误并从中恢复。其语法是 BEGIN 块的常规语法的扩展:[DECLARE declarations]BEGIN statements EXCEPTION WHEN condition[OR condition].THEN handler_statements[WHEN condition[OR ...

错误处理

关键字 FnF.ALL 为特殊选项,该选项可以命中所有错误,工作流错误处理包含两部分内容:错误重试(Retry),错误捕获(Catch)。支持错误处理的状态类型 针对下面的状态类型,状态定义中支持Retry和Catch两个字段,分别用于声明错误重试和...

错误处理

错误处理方式 Serverless 工作流 的任务步骤不仅支持对错误的捕获,而且也支持对错误捕获后的处理,例如重试及跳转。更多信息,请参见 任务步骤。错误重试。steps:type:task name:hello resourceArn:acs:fc:{region}:{accountID}:xxx retry...

任务步骤

version:v1 type:flow steps:type:task name:hello resourceArn:acs:fc:{region}:{accountID}:services/fnf_test/functions/hello retry:errors:MyError intervalSeconds:3 maxAttempts:3 multiplier:2 错误捕获 下面的示例会对捕获 ...

任务(Task)

请参见 错误处理 Catch map[string]any 否 错误捕获策略配置。请参见 错误处理 OutputConstructor map[string]any 否 输出构造器。请参见 输出构造器 Next string 否 当前状态的下一个状态。当End取值为true时,无需指定。my-next-state ...

安装Node.js客户端SDK

本文介绍如何集成EMAS Serverless Node.js SDK,集成后您可以在Node.js工程中访问EMAS Serverless服务。前提条件 在首次使用EMAS Serverless服务前,您需要开通EMAS服务。...捕获错误error中包括error.name和error.message字段。

错误处理

当您的代码抛出异常且未捕获时,函数计算 会为您捕获错误,并返回错误信息。exports.handler=function(event,context,callback){ throw new Error('oops');};收到的响应示例如下所示。{"errorMessage":"oops","errorType":...

集成视觉智能服务

retry:#捕获错误后重试-errors:goodstech.InternalError.Busy intervalSeconds:10 maxAttempts:2 multiplier:2 catch:#捕获错误后跳转。errors:goodstech.CommonError-goodstech.IllegalUrlParameter-goodstech.InvalidParameter goto:...

App端性能体验功能说明

核心功能 错误捕获能力强,类型丰富 提供Java崩溃、Native崩溃、Swift崩溃、Objective-C崩溃、ANR、自定义异常的捕捉 快速定位错误根源 提供行为日志、详细日志、内存快照、设备信息、自定义字段,帮您快速发现问题原因,提升问题解决效率 ...

Java SDK 手册

} catch(ServerException e){/捕获错误异常码 System.out.println("ErrCode:"+e.getErrCode());e.printStackTrace();} catch(ClientException e){/捕获错误异常码 System.out.println("ErrCode:"+e.getErrCode());e.printStackTrace();} } ...

DBMS_UTILITY

func-PL/SQL Call Stack-+object line object+handle number name+0 2 function format_call_stack()+17089 2 function func()(1 row)FORMAT_ERROR_BACKTRACE 该函数用于 格式化从当前的错误点到捕获错误的异常处理程序的堆栈信息。...

安装

使用OSS的put方法上传文件,然后链式调用then处理结果或捕获错误。client.put('object','localfile').then((uploadResult)=>{ console.log('上传成功:',uploadResult);继续下载文件以验证上传成功。return client.get('object');}).then(...

接入Web的用户体验数据

示例如下:SLS_CLIENT.addError(new Error('init error'))支持手动捕获错误后,通过 SLS_CLIENT.addError()接口进行上报。示例如下:try { } catch(err){ SLS_CLIENT.addError(err)} 虽然SLS_CLIENT SDK解决了SDK初始化问题,当您在调用该...

错误处理

错误类型 捕获异常 如果函数在执行过程中抛出异常,函数计算会捕获错误,并生成一个包含错误信息、类型和堆栈信息的JSON格式的数据,示例如下所示。ES模块 说明 此示例仅支持运行在Node.js 18及以上版本的运行时环境。当前示例代码支持一...

边缘存储API

本文主要介绍边缘程序(ER)的...} } JS异常处理 发生异常时,会返回JS错误,如果您希望忽略此错误,需要主动在JS代码里对错误进行捕获,否则会返回599状态码并自动降级访问兜底的源站重试(兜底的源站是 域名接入CDN/DCDN时配置的源站)。

信息报告

[string]from:(可选)错误埋点的来源,用于区分同样的错误被多次捕获。回调参数 无回调参数,如果报告信息成功,则进入 success 回调,否则进入 failure 回调。示例(function(){ if(window.WindVane){ var oldOnError=window.onerror ...

“Script error.”的产生原因和解决办法

因此,浏览器只允许同域下的脚本捕获具体错误信息,而其他脚本只知道发生了一个错误,但无法获知错误的具体内容。更多信息,请参见 Webkit源码。bool ScriptExecutionContext:sanitizeScriptError(String&errorMessage,int&lineNumber,...

服务集成模式

并行(Parallel)状态的另一个分支因为被捕获错误而失败。循环(Map)状态的迭代失败,错误未被捕获。流程引擎将尽最大努力取消任务,例如,当前流程采用等待系统回调(WaitForSystemCallback)任务模式,调用包含了子流程或 函数计算 的...

控制结构

如果控制到达了函数最顶层的块而没有碰到一个 RETURN 语句,那么会发生一个运行时错误。不过,这个限制不适用于带输出参数的函数以及返回 void 的函数。在这些情况中,如果顶层的块结束,将自动执行一个 RETURN 语句。一些例子:返回一个标...

Alibaba Cloud Linux 2使用说明

kernel.panic_on_oops=1 允许内核发生Oops错误时抛出Kernel Panic异常,如果配置了Kdump则可自动捕获崩溃详情。kernel.watchdog_thresh=50 延长hrtimer、NMI、Soft Lockup以及Hard Lockup等事件的阈值,避免可能出现的内核误报。kernel....

Android SDK

上传后即可在错误详情-自定义字段中查看到回调信息 8.2自定义异常接口 如果开发者自己捕获错误,需要手动上传到【QuickTracking】服务器可以调用下面两种方法:方法一:public static void UMCrash.generateCustomLog(Throwable e,String...

分布式多步骤事务

假设重试到达最大次数后 ReserveHotel 都无法成功,按照该步骤中 catch 的定义,ReserveHotel函数抛出的FC.Unknown错误会被捕获并将跳转到 CancelFlight 执行定义好的补偿逻辑。type:task resourceArn:acs:fc:{region}:{accountID}:...

界面概览

云工作流 提供一个低代码、可视化的工作流设计器Workflow Studio,您可以直接在Workflow ...Hello World 结果返回 设置捕获到指定错误,使用结果返回时,将错误添加到回退步骤的输入。支持YAML和JSON两种格式。{"key":string"hello world"}

创建工作流

Hello World 结果返回 设置捕获到指定错误,使用结果返回时,将错误添加到回退步骤的输入。支持YAML和JSON两种格式。{"key":string"hello world"} 说明 仅工作流集成场景需要设置错误处理。您也可以单击右上角的 YAML,切换为使用脚本创建...

快速创建和执行工作流

Hello World 结果返回 设置捕获到指定错误,使用结果返回时,将错误添加到回退步骤的输入。支持YAML和JSON两种格式。{"key":string"hello world"} 说明 仅工作流集成场景需要设置错误处理。您也可以单击右上角的 YAML,切换为使用脚本创建...

什么是云工作流(CloudFlow)

内置错误处理 通过内置错误重试和捕获能力,您可以自动重试失败或超时的任务,对不同类型错误做出不同响应,并定义回退逻辑。可视化监控 云工作流 提供可视化界面来定义工作流和查看执行状态。状态包括输入和输出等。方便您快速识别故障...

什么是Serverless工作流

内置错误处理 通过内置错误重试和捕获能力,您可以自动重试失败或超时的任务,对不同类型错误做出不同响应,并定义回退逻辑。可视化监控 Serverless 工作流 提供可视化界面来定义工作流和查看执行状态。状态包括输入和输出等。方便您快速...

加工规则错误

根据报错原因,为这些异常日志事件增添逻辑,可使用 e_if、e_switch 等流程控制函数,捕获并处理这些错误。常见错误排查 日志事件中存在异常值。加工规则样例1:#部分日志事件字段b的值为0,引发除数为0的错误 e_set("c",op_div_floor(v("a...

Kubernetes集群的GPU问题诊断

注:关闭Xid健康监测后,XID错误将不能捕获。name:DP_DISABLE_HEALTHCHECKS value:all 本文以k8s-device-plugin:1.12为例,添加后的效果如下所示。apiVersion:v1 kind:Pod metadata:annotations:scheduler.alpha.kubernetes.io/critical-...

手机号认证SDK返回码

200025 位置错误(一般是线程捕获异常、socket、系统未授权数据蜂窝权限等,请提工单联系工程师)。200026 输入参数错误。200027 未开启数据网络或网络不稳定。200028 网络请求出错。200038 异网取号网络请求失败。200039 异网取号网关取号...

数字人流媒体服务WebSDK

销毁实例 }).catch((e)=>{/同样的错误也会被onError捕获 console.log(e);});新建实例 构造函数入参如下表:参数名称 描述 是否必选 类型 默认值 备注 tenantId 用户自行提供租户id 是 string appId 用户自行提供应用id 是 string sessionId...

实例限流最佳实践

代码中可以捕获异常重新开启Channel。错误码信息:错误码:reply-code=530 错误信息:reply-text=denied for too many requests Java客户端错误堆栈示例:Caused by:com.rabbitmq.client.ShutdownSignalException: channel error;protocol ...

异常处理

原版 SDK 的异常主要通过捕获 ServerException 和 ClientException 异常来获取错误信息,在原版 SDK 中如果没有请求到服务端则无法通过异常获取到 RequestId,如果请求到了服务端则能获取到 RequestId 这个属性,通过这个属性可以让阿里云...

异常处理

原版 SDK 的异常主要通过捕获 ServerException 和 ClientException 异常来获取错误信息,在原版 SDK 中如果没有请求到服务端则无法通过异常获取到 RequestId,如果请求得到了服务端则能获取到 RequestId 这个属性,通过这个属性可以让阿里...

异常处理

原版 SDK 的异常主要通过捕获 ServerException 和 ClientException 异常来获取错误信息,在原版 SDK 中如果没有请求到服务端则无法通过异常获取到 RequestId,如果请求得到了服务端则能获取到 RequestId 这个属性,通过这个属性可以让阿里...

使用Java开发自定义Processor

您也可以自己捕获异常,输出自己的异常错误信息,示例如下。try{ } catch(com.alibaba.fastjson.JSONException e){ throw new RuntimeException("bad json format,"+e.getMessage());} 单机开发调试 单机调试功能用于非集群模式,用户在...

捕获内核的内存污染问题(KFENCE)

查看结果 KFENCE捕获到内存污染问题后,您可以查看捕获到的问题个数以及详细的错误信息。如下图所示,运行 sudo cat/sys/kernel/debug/kfence/stats 命令,查看到的 total bugs 计数会增加。系统会将信息打印在dmesg中,您可以运行 dmesg|...

错误分析

其他可以被请求方感知的明确的错误返回结果,通常由未被捕获的异常导致。前提条件 接入应用监控 功能入口 登录 ARMS控制台,在左侧导航栏选择 应用监控>应用列表。在 应用列表 页面顶部选择目标地域,然后单击目标应用名称。说明 语言 列...

集群巡检项及解决方案

Ingress就绪Pod百分比 Ingress Controller Pod错误日志 Nginx Ingress中rewrite-target配合捕获组使用 Nginx Ingress灰度规则 Nginx Ingress使用不正确的Annotation 废弃组件检查 集群API Server连接状态 集群控制面vSwitch剩余IP 检查是否...

集群巡检项及解决方案

ClusterRisk Ingress Controller SLB健康检查失败检查 Ingress就绪Pod百分比 Ingress Controller Pod错误日志 Nginx Ingress中rewrite-target配合捕获组使用 Nginx Ingress灰度规则 Nginx Ingress使用不正确的Annotation 废弃组件检查 集群...
共有200条 < 1 2 3 4 ... 200 >
跳转至: GO
产品推荐
云服务器 安全管家服务 安全中心
这些文档可能帮助您
云工作流 弹性公网IP 短信服务 人工智能平台 PAI 物联网平台 对象存储
新人特惠 爆款特惠 最新活动 免费试用